    Your Opportunity:

    Reporting to the Unit Manager as Assistant Head Nurse (AHN) you'll be working in the AC department of the RMH Health Centre. Congruent with the values of AHS and the pillars of Patient First & People Strategies, this position is responsible for leading the coordination of an interdisciplinary team providing patient care on a rural combined Medical/Surgical/OBS nursing unit. The AHN acts as a coach and clinical resource/mentor for the team, responsible for the daily coordination of patient assignments and providing leadership to activities across the unit. The AHN is accountable for leadership in the application of evidence-based knowledge and critical analysis in the direction of high quality patient care. The AHN leads daily activities related to patient flow and enables optimal unit coordination in collaboration with the Unit Manager, educator, & multi-disciplinary team. Working within a team of compassionate and dedicated healthcare professionals, you'll utilize your critical thinking and problem solving skills to also provide direct patient & family centered care to clients as needed. You'll be responsible for guiding team members in assessment, planning, implementation and evaluation of safe, quality care following policies and guidelines of AHS. While demonstrating a professional positive attitude, excellent communication, and interpersonal skills, you're able to respond appropriately to unit changes and prioritize conflicting demands. You accept responsibility for continuing competencies through ongoing professional development, including participation in education programs, & improvement activities.     Description:

    As an Assistant Head Nurse, you will be responsible for staff assignments, patient flow and acting as a role model, clinical resource and advocate for nursing staff. In addition to providing frontline nursing care, as required, you will take a leadership role in the promotion of quality patient care and the implementation of operational priorities. Your in-depth knowledge and skills, advanced judgment and clinical experience, will assist in providing solutions for complex health care issues at all levels with patients, interprofessional teams, administrators and policy makers. You will play a key role in providing safe, quality patient and family centered care while reflecting the shared vision and values of AHS.
